Our dynamic global community of changemakers includes some of the world’s leading researchers, students, alumni, and faculty who ask the important questions and devise the scientific and technological innovations that make the world a better place for all of humanity. Nestled on a beautiful 275-acre campus in upstate NY, Rensselaer is home to five schools, 32 research centers, three makerspaces, an observatory, and one of the world’s fastest supercomputers.

Rensselaer faculty and alumni include more than 145 National Academy members, six members of the National Inventors Hall of Fame, six National Medal of Technology winners, five National Medal of Science winners, # astronauts, and a Nobel Prize winner in Physics. With nearly 200 years of experience advancing scientific and technological knowledge, Rensselaer remains focused on addressing global challenges with a spirit of ingenuity and collaboration. Job Summary

The Systems Engineer is responsible for providing technical leadership and oversite for complex, services including the design, development, implementation and maintenance of systems and instrumentation in the Center for Biotechnology and Interdisciplinary Studies. In addition, the systems engineer leads complex projects that often include IT staff from different departments and portfolios and their leadership and works closely with other technical and IT leadership personnel providing high-level guidance, mentoring and training which includes assisting to develop other technical employees.
